  1. 27 de set. de 2021 · Quem foi Karl Lagerfeld. Karl Lagerfeld nasceu em Hamburgo, na Alemanha. Na década de 1950, o designer se mudou para a capital francesa. No início da carreira, foi assistente de Pierre Balmain. Nos anos 1960, Karl Lagerfeld começou a trabalhar na Chloé, grife na qual permaneceu durante 20 anos. Tornou-se diretor criativo da Chanel em 1983.
